Weather & Climate Geographical Investigation Worksheet Worksheet 5 Stage 1: Pre-field Investigation a. Area of Geographical Investigation and Inquiry 5. Relationship between air temperature and relative humidity b. Hypothesis The higher the air temperature, the lower the relative humidity c. Write up of the site Identify and describe the site. Explain the rationale behind the choice of site. Provide photographs of the site. The site is on the field, which is 5 steps away from the drain located near the canteen. In order to avoid the affluence by the air- conditioning school building and the heat from the students doing sports. In addition, doing like this can ensure the normal ground surface temperature. d. Description of data collection method: Instrument/s used Method and precautions taken when using equipment Time frame for data collection [duration & frequency] Sampling technique and justification. Psychrometer and weather tracker. Fill with distilled water; swing the sling psychrometer at a steady and comfortable pace, take the data several times and get the average. Precaution: Keep the psychrometer far from the people’s body (both collector and people around him). When measure the atmosphere temperature using the weather tracker, hold it at least 1.5m above the ground level. 5~7 mins per day, 4 times a day

As the atmosphere temperature rises, the air expands and results in the greater space between air particles. Hence, air can hold more water vapour. Because the absolute humidity stays comparatively the same, the relative humidity decreases as temperature increases.

d. Reliability of the data collected: Challenges faced in

the field investigation, with reference too Data collectorso Data collection

methodso Equipment

- A few boys were doing sports around us, resulting in the inaccuracy of the data collection

- Could not find distilled water- The weather tracker kept changing the temperature

measurement so we could not get the exact value

e. Suggestions to improve the field investigation. Consider the

challenges and limitation faced.

- Conduct the investigation over a longer period of time- Use distilled water instead of tap water for the

psychrometer- Do not collect data during rainy days- Collect data from different appropriate places
